Invest in Your Home: Maximizing Resale Value


 Invest in Your Home: Maximizing Resale Value

Your home is more than just a place to live; it’s an investment. Whether you plan to sell soon or years down the road, making strategic improvements can significantly boost its resale value. Here’s how you can maximize your return on investment while creating a beautiful and functional space.

1. Enhance Curb Appeal

First impressions matter. The exterior of your home sets the tone for potential buyers. Simple upgrades such as fresh paint, well-maintained landscaping, and a modern front door can increase your home’s attractiveness. Consider adding outdoor lighting or a stylish mailbox to elevate curb appeal further.

2. Upgrade the Kitchen

The kitchen is often the heart of the home and a major selling point. Modernizing your kitchen with updated countertops, energy-efficient appliances, and stylish cabinetry can yield a high return. Even small changes like new hardware or a fresh backsplash can make a big difference.

3. Increase Energy Efficiency

Energy-efficient homes are in high demand. Consider upgrading windows, adding insulation, or investing in solar panels to lower utility costs. Smart thermostats and LED lighting also appeal to eco-conscious buyers.

4. Bathroom Renovations

A well-designed bathroom can add substantial value to your home. Upgrading fixtures, replacing outdated tiles, and installing energy-efficient lighting can make the space more appealing. Adding an extra bathroom, if possible, can also boost your home’s marketability.

5. Optimize Storage Space

Buyers love ample storage. Maximizing closet space, adding built-in shelves, or incorporating smart storage solutions can make your home more functional and attractive. A well-organized garage or attic can also be a selling point.

6. Upgrade Flooring

Replacing old carpets with hardwood, laminate, or luxury vinyl flooring can give your home a fresh, modern look. Durable and low-maintenance flooring options appeal to buyers and can increase your home’s value.

7. Invest in Smart Home Technology

Smart homes are becoming increasingly popular. Features such as keyless entry, security cameras, smart lighting, and voice-activated assistants can make your home more desirable and technologically advanced.

8. Fresh Paint Goes a Long Way

A fresh coat of paint in neutral colors can make your home feel new and inviting. Neutral tones appeal to a broader audience and create a blank canvas for potential buyers to envision their style.

9. Keep Up with Regular Maintenance

Routine maintenance prevents small issues from becoming costly problems. Fix leaks, update plumbing, and keep HVAC systems in top shape. A well-maintained home gives buyers confidence and increases resale value.

Final Thoughts

Investing in your home strategically ensures you get the best return when it’s time to sell. Even minor upgrades can make a significant difference in your home’s appeal and market value. By focusing on essential improvements and maintaining your property, you can maximize resale value and attract potential buyers with ease.
